Rating: 5 out of 5 stars - Not what I'd normally listen to, but...
Scream is one of those movies in which the songs are as much a part of the environment as the physical objects. Fortunately, it also stands on its own very well. The songs aren't exactly within my genre of music (for that, look at the Scream 3 soundtrack), but Wes Craven and Co. have selected a stellar combination of slow rock, pop, and ambience as a companion to the ultimate "post-modern" (whatever that means) horror movie.
"Youth of America," by Birdbrain, is the standout track, but by no means is it the only good one. My other favorites are "Whisper," "Better than Me," and Moby's "Last Cool Hive." Rating: 3 out of 5 stars - It's not a scream but pretty good
I used to listen to this all the time when I first bought it but not that much anymore as the songs have dated a little. It has some great songs on it such as Birdbrain's Youth of America and Nick Cave's Red Right Hand (you may have heard this in the X-files).

It is a good soundtrack if you want to be in a dark mood for writing horror stories or for halloween or something. Most songs contain lyrics but there are a few instrumental ones.

It has a few small photographs from the movie inside the single page album cover.
If you're a huge fan of the movie you will want this one if your not you probably don't.
